Incredible DVD
NBO | Haslett, MI USA | 01/20/2009
(5 out of 5 stars)

"I am a drumming DVD junkie (>20) so I have something to compare to. Some DVDs display incredible musical talent by the author. Some share insights and approaches to music. Some offer instruction on technique. Very few do all of these, and even fewer still do all, well. I'm a huge Steve Gadd fan, but his DVDs (which I love) are more a bit of phenomenal playing mixed with some insights and approaches. JoJo Mayers DVD (another must have) is largely technique with a bit of performance. In contrast, Steve Smith's DVD's offer everything and do it extremely well. Add Todd Sucherman's DVD to the latter list. His sticking on a pad is first rate, but not always "perfect" (so the rest of us can relate), and his actual performances are FABULOUS. He covers everything from practicing rudiments, to applying these to the kit in a musical way, to his approach to multiple styles (rock, jass etc), along with quite a bit of insight as to how he approaches playing a particular piece. So far, I've only seen Steve Smith and Neil Peart cover all the bases like this and do it well, but Todd's DVD is right there with them. Among many favorite DVDs, this is in the top 3. If there is any "weakness" it's that Todd covers so many issues, that some are dealt with rather superficially. I don't really consider this a weakness though since he has a knack for knowing which issues deserve more or less time (and he acknowledges upfront that he can't possible go into as much detail as he might want). The added bonus is great audio and video production at a beautiful recording studio, and enough dialog from Todd that you get a sense of knowing him a bit. He is incredibly talented, humble, not afraid to state an opinion, humorous etc all at the same time. Who wouldn't want to meet this guy after seeing his DVD? Excellent DVD, Mr. Sucherman! When your time permits, how 'bout another one someday?"
